CB&I
(NYSE: CBI) announced today that is has been awarded a contract, valued
in excess of USD$225 million, by AGL Energy Limited (AGL) for the
engineering, procurement, construction and commissioning work on the
Newcastle Gas Storage Facility Project (NGSF) at Tomago in New South
Wales, Australia.
CB&I was contracted in 2010 by AGL to begin front-end engineering and
design execution planning on the project.

CB&I's scope of work will include all the civil, structural, mechanical,
piping, electrical, instrumentation and commissioning support for the
construction of a LNG storage tank, gas pretreatment, the liquefaction,
the vaporization and the associated utilities. Project completion is
scheduled for 2015.
